Pitch-Angle Dependent Perpendicular Diffusion of Energetic Particles Interacting With Magnetic Turbulence


  •  Gang Qin    
  •  Andreas Shalchi    

Abstract

We employ a test-particle code to explore diffusion of energetic particles interacting with the solar wind plasma.
The first time we investigate the pitch-angle dependence of perpendicular diffusion for different parameter regimes.
These results are important for numerical solutions of the pitch-angle dependent Cosmic Ray Fokker-Planck equa-
tion. We compare our finding also with predictions made by analytical theory.
